    Happy Birthday, Little Edie

    Edith Bouvier Beale aka "Little Edie" of the 1975 documentary Grey Gardens died in 2002, but she continues to inspire everyone from Broadway producers and Drew Barrymore to Rufus Wainwright. Little Edie would have been 96 this year, so let's celebrate with a few gorgeous pictures, courtesy of Grey Gardens Collections.
